ListTables

Resumen

Returns a list of tables in the current workspace.

Debate

If database views exist within the workspace, they will be returned among the list of tables.

The workspace environment must be set before using several of the list functions, including ListDatasets, ListFeatureClasses, ListFiles, ListRasters, ListTables, and ListWorkspaces.

Sintaxis

ListTables ({wild_card}, {table_type})
ParámetroExplicaciónTipo de datos
wild_card

Limits the results returned. If a value is not specified, all values are returned. The wildcard is not case sensitive.

SymbolDescriptionExample

*

Represents zero or more characters.

Te* finds Tennessee and Texas.

String
table_type

The table type to limit the results.

  • dBASEOnly tables of type dBASE are returned.
  • INFOOnly stand-alone INFO tables are returned.
  • ALLAll stand-alone tables, including geodatabase tables, are returned. This is the default.

(El valor predeterminado es All)

String
Valor de retorno
Tipo de datosExplicación
String

The list returned from the function containing table names in the workspace, limited by the optional wild_card and table_type arguments.

Muestra de código

ListTables example

List all table names in the workspace.

import arcpy

# Set the current workspace
arcpy.env.workspace = "c:/data/mydata.gdb"

# Get and print a list of tables
tables = arcpy.ListTables()
for table in tables:
    print(table)

Temas relacionados